Minestrone

What a delicious and healthy soup. It's not hard to make, but all the chopping and stirring definitely brings the family together while making this soup.

Mga Sangkap

Mga Serving:
6
  • 60 ml olive oil
  • 1 yellow onion, chopped
  • 2 celery ribs, chopped
  • 1 carrot, sliced or diced
  • 15 ml fresh rosemary, finely chopped (or 1 tsp [ 5 ml ] dried rosemary if unavailable)
  • 60 ml tomato paste
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 480 ml chopped seasonal vegetables
  • 5 ml dried oregano
  • 3 ml dried thyme
  • 960 ml chicken or vegetable stock
  • 1 can (425g) diced tomatoes
  • 480 ml water, or more as needed
  • 2 bay leaves
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• 1 can (425g) white cannellini beans, rinsed and drained
  • 85 g small pasta, such as elbow
  • 60 g baby spinach
  • 30 ml fresh basil or parsley, chopped, for garnish
  • Parmesan cheese for serving
  • Lemon wedges for serving
  • **Note on seasonal vegetables:** Add vegetables based on cooking time—20 minutes: potatoes, cauliflower, celery root, parsnip, rutabaga, sweet potato; 10 minutes: broccoli, asparagus, cabbage, kale, green beans, zucchini, summer squash; 5 minutes: spinach, Brussels sprouts, frozen peas, or corn.

Mga Tagubilin

  1. 1

    Heat the olive oil in a large pot over medium-high heat. Add the onion, carrot, celery, and rosemary, and cook until the vegetables are softened but not browned, about 7 minutes. Season the vegetables with salt.

  2. 2

    Add the tomato paste and cook for a minute or two (this helps eliminate that canned taste). Add the garlic and cook for about 30 seconds. Add the tomatoes with their juices and chicken or vegetable stock. Add the white cannellini beans and bay leaves. If you are using vegetables with a 20-minute cooking time, add them at this time. Let everything simmer for about 10 minutes. Add water as needed to ensure the vegetables are covered.

  3. 3

    Add the pasta and your vegetables of choice with a 10-minute cooking time, such as zucchini, summer squash, and green beans, and simmer for about 10 minutes until they are tender. Add the spinach and cook until wilted, just about 5 minutes. Remove from heat and stir in the fresh herbs. Remove the bay leaf. Season to taste with salt and pepper.

  4. 4

    Serve with fresh herbs and garnish with Parmesan, if desired.

FAQ

Can you make minestrone ahead of time?+
Yes, minestrone actually tastes better the next day as the flavors meld together. Store it in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 5 days, or freeze it for up to 3 months—just leave out any pasta until you reheat it to prevent mushiness.
What vegetables can you use in minestrone?+
You can use whatever seasonal vegetables you have on hand—zucchini, green beans, spinach, kale, bell peppers, and potatoes all work beautifully. Stick to hearty vegetables that hold their shape during cooking rather than delicate ones that fall apart.
Do you have to add pasta to minestrone?+
Pasta isn't required, but it's traditional and turns minestrone into a heartier meal. If you do add it, cook the pasta separately and stir it in just before serving so it doesn't get mushy from sitting in the broth.
What should you serve with minestrone?+
Crusty bread, garlic bread, or focaccia are perfect for soaking up the broth, and a generous dollop of pesto or a drizzle of good olive oil on top adds wonderful flavor and richness.
